Class of 2023 quarterback prospect Arch Manning is in the midst of deciding where he’ll play college football. Right now, he’s making the rounds at some of the schools considered his top choices. Last week he visited the Georgia Bulldogs and next week he’ll visit the Alabama Crimson Tide. But this weekend, he’s visited with the school some presume is the favorite to land a commitment from him, the Texas Longhorns.
And Manning wasn’t the only quarterback in town this weekend.
LonghornsCountry’s Matt Galatzan photographed Manning at Texas’ spring practice hanging out with former Texas QB and current Indianapolis Colts backup Sam Ehlinger. Plenty of Texas fans would love to know what that conversation was like.

Texas is pulling out all the stops to prove to Manning that he should choose the Longhorns over the many SEC schools vying for his favor. Given Steve Sarkisian’s reputation for developing quarterbacks, it makes a lot of sense.
Arch will be visiting Alabama next weekend and it’s been said that Georgia, Texas, and Bama are his top three, though not officially. Given how closely the five-star recruit has played things to his chest, it’s hard to know exactly where things stand.
